Stayed Oct 22, 2022The rental agents were very friendly and easy to deal with. When we told them we wouldn’t be arriving until late they arranged to leave some lights and the air conditioning on for us. There were starter supplies of tea, sugar and coffee pods and some fresh milk and a bottle of wine in the fridge. There are also l’occitane soaps and little bottles of shampoo and conditioner in each bathroom which are all nice touches. The gardens are nicely landscaped. The kitchen seemed to have everything you might require, although we didn’t cook. Both the kitchen and living room are not very bright - the sunlight being blocked by the outside pergola - so some level of lighting was usually required. The sofa in the living room is ample and very comfortable, as are the dining chairs. To be honest the room feels rather sterile and uninviting though - perhaps because there was only the2 of us. A few lamps and a bit of art work on the walls would be nice. There was some lovely artwork in the hallway and each of the bedrooms. The master bedroom is light filled and spacious. The ensuite is stunning. Not sure why they don’t feature it on their website. Unfortunately for us we couldn’t use the room as the bed was too soft for our aging backs. I am sure it is very good quality - memory foam? - but, after one night we had to decamp to the smaller single rooms. These beds are firm and comfortable. While a lot smaller the other two bedrooms in the house are of a decent size with plenty of storage. The bathrooms, though small, have lovely large showers. We did find the split system conditioners in these rooms annoying. Firstly, they blow straight down onto your face in bed and, secondly, they are very noisy when they cycle on and off during the night making for an interrupted night’s sleep. We checked and they are not old units but good quality Daiken. The pool house seems wonderful although, apart from a quick look around, we did not use it at all. The outdoor decking area was pleasant and where we spent most of our time. The pool was a lovely temperature and was beautifully lit at night. The surrounding area, at least when we were there, was quiet and an easy hop into Port Douglas. All in all we had a very nice stay and think it would be an extremely comfortable house for a larger group.
